How to Install and Uninstall base58.x86_64 Package on CentOS 8 / RHEL 8
Last updated: February 05,2025
1. Install "base58.x86_64" package
In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to install base58.x86_64 on CentOS 8 / RHEL 8
$
sudo dnf update
Copied
$
sudo dnf install
base58.x86_64
Copied
2. Uninstall "base58.x86_64" package
This guide let you learn how to uninstall base58.x86_64 on CentOS 8 / RHEL 8:
$
sudo dnf remove
base58.x86_64
Copied
$
sudo dnf autoremove
Copied
3. Information about the base58.x86_64 package on CentOS 8 / RHEL 8
Last metadata expiration check: 1 day, 3:53:14 ago on Sun May 9 13:03:46 2021.
Available Packages
Name : base58
Version : 0.1.4
Release : 1.el8.remi
Architecture : x86_64
Size : 12 k
Source : base58-0.1.4-1.el8.remi.src.rpm
Repository : remi-safe
Summary : Bitcoin's base58 encoding
URL : https://github.com/luke-jr/libbase58
License : MIT
Description : Bitcoin's base58 encoding.
